2. Research Background
Protein glycosylation is one of the most common and critical post‑translational modifications. It regulates protein folding, stability, cell recognition, immune response, and drug activity. The structure of N‑linked glycans directly determines glycoprotein function and heterogeneity, which is a key quality control point in biopharmaceutical production.
Endo H, as a highly specific glycosidase, can accurately recognize and cleave the β‑1,4 glycosidic bond in the core of high‑mannose and hybrid N‑glycans, but does not act on complex glycans. This unique selectivity makes it irreplaceable in glycan structure analysis, protein engineering, and drug development.

4. Research Results
4.1 Molecular Characteristics and Catalytic Mechanism
Endo H is a single polypeptide chain of approximately 29 kDa, with a conserved Asp‑Glu catalytic residue pair.
It specifically hydrolyzes the GlcNAc‑GlcNAc bond in high‑mannose and hybrid N‑glycans.
Optimal conditions: pH 5.5–6.0, 37°C; activity can reach 1×10⁶ U/mL, and cleavage efficiency exceeds 90% within 1 hour.
Industrial recombinant expression (E. coli or yeast) ensures high purity (≥95%) and no protease contamination.
4.2 Core Functions and Experimental Advantages
Protein Deglycosylation
Efficiently removes high‑mannose glycans and reduces heterogeneity. In antibody production, it improves glycoform consistency by more than 40%.
Glycan Structure Analysis
Combined with MS and HPLC, it accurately identifies glycosylation sites and branching modes. The signal intensity is increased by 2–3 times, and the resolution rate reaches 98%.
Strong System Compatibility
Glycerol‑free storage buffer is friendly to MS preprocessing; high salt tolerance (50–200 mM NaCl) adapts to various biological samples.

4.3 Multidisciplinary Applications
Glycoproteomics
Enriches high‑mannose glycoproteins and helps discover low‑abundance tumor markers with femtomolar sensitivity.
Biopharmaceutical Optimization
Improves antibody glycoform homogeneity by 60% and reduces batch difference to less than 5%.
Structural Biology
Reduces glycan interference, increases glycoprotein crystallization success rate by 50%, and supports high‑resolution cryo‑EM analysis.
4.4 Technical Innovations and Bottlenecks
Limitations: Cannot cleave sialylated complex glycans; efficiency decreases significantly under steric hindrance.
Breakthroughs: Directed evolution variants (Endo H‑Fc) improve efficiency by 3 times; thermostable Endo H retains activity at 65°C and increases cleavage efficiency by 80%.
Future directions: Chimeric enzymes, AI‑optimized active sites, in situ fluorescent labeling.
